A077796 Palindromic wing primes (a.k.a. near-repdigit palindromes) of the form 7*(10^a(n)-1)/9+2*10^[ a(n)/2 ]. +0
1
3, 5, 17, 39, 41, 425, 561, 1775, 2043, 11031, 16233, 23705 (list; graph; listen)

EXAMPLE

a(n)=17 -> 7*(10^17-1)/9+2*10^8 = 77777777977777777.

MATHEMATICA

Do[ If[ PrimeQ[(7*10^n + 18*10^Floor[n/2] - 7)/9], Print[n]], {n, 3, 23800, 2}] (from Robert G. Wilson v (rgwv(at)rgwv.com), Dec 16 2005)
